WebApr 1, 2024 · Having successfully removed the case to federal court, be sure to identify the deadline for filing an answer or other responsive pleading in that forum. Note that the deadline for a responsive pleading can be as short as seven days after the notice of removal is filed. Review Fed. R. Civ. P. 81(c)(2) to identify the applicable deadline. WebFigure out the deadline to file your Answer or other response You have 5 days to file an Answer form or other response after you’re handed ( served) the Summons and Complaint forms. Don't count Saturdays, Sundays, or court holidays. Day 1 is the day after the Summons and Complaint were handed to you.
